I polled here last week about middle schools that have Stephen King and/or =
A Child Called It.  It was pretty evenly divided.  I considered getting =
parent permission but a whole new host of problems arise with that - =
forgery, one student checking it out and loaning it to another student =
without permission, stolen books, etc.

I spoke with my principal this afternoon and now I come to you.  What are =
some middle school appropriate alternatives to Stephen King?  Are there =
any other authors out there who write well and can help scare the kids =
which is what they want in the first place?

After my students are done with RL Stine, I usually send them to John =
Bellairs.  Any other options?
